| name | init-changelog |
| description | Create the foundational structure for changelog management via script. |
GOAL: create CHANGELOG.md and initialize commit pointer.
WHEN: the agent needs to start changelog management.
NOTE: exits gracefully if CHANGELOG.md already exists.
scripts/init-changelog.shERROR: Stop and report to userWARN: Report already existsSUCCESS: Report successDONEFiles created:
CHANGELOG.md - Main changelog file.last-aggregated-commit - Pointer fileStatus communication:
First line of output indicates status:
SUCCESS: [message] - Operation completedWARN: [message] - No changes madeERROR: [message] - Operation failed
